Understanding Ps Foam Panels

Ps Foam Panels, made from polystyrene, are known for their lightweight, insulating, and cost - effective properties. They are commonly used in construction for wall insulation, ceiling panels, and decorative purposes. The panels come in various sizes, thicknesses, and densities, which can be tailored to different requirements. The manufacturing process of Ps Foam Panels involves expanding polystyrene beads and then molding them into panels. This results in a material with a closed - cell structure, which provides good thermal insulation and moisture resistance. Additionally, the smooth surface of Ps Foam Panels makes them easy to clean and maintain, which are important factors to consider in any application.

Requirements in the Medical Industry

The medical industry has stringent requirements for materials used in its facilities. These requirements are mainly driven by the need to ensure patient safety, prevent the spread of infections, and maintain a clean and hygienic environment.

1. Hygiene and Cleanliness
Medical facilities need to be kept free from harmful microorganisms. Materials used should be easy to clean and disinfect without degrading. They should not harbor bacteria, fungi, or other pathogens. A smooth, non - porous surface is highly desirable as it reduces the chances of microbial growth.

2. Fire Safety
Fire safety is of utmost importance in medical settings. Materials used should have a low flammability rating to prevent the rapid spread of fire in case of an incident. This can save lives and protect valuable medical equipment.

3. Chemical Resistance
Medical facilities use a variety of chemicals for cleaning, disinfection, and treatment. Materials should be resistant to these chemicals to avoid damage and maintain their structural integrity over time.

4. Structural Integrity
Materials need to be strong enough to withstand normal wear and tear in a medical environment. They should not break or crack easily, as this could pose a safety hazard to patients and staff.

Can Ps Foam Panels Meet Medical Industry Requirements?

1. Hygiene and Cleanliness
Ps Foam Panels have a smooth surface that can be wiped clean easily. However, their porous nature at a microscopic level means that they may absorb liquids and contaminants if not properly sealed. But overall, compared to materials like stainless steel or certain types of plastics specifically designed for medical use, Ps Foam Panels may require more careful cleaning and maintenance to ensure proper hygiene.

2. Fire Safety
Standard Ps Foam Panels are highly flammable. However, there are fire - retardant versions available in the market. These fire - retardant Ps Foam Panels are treated with special chemicals to reduce their flammability. When considering using Ps Foam Panels in the medical industry, it is crucial to use the fire - retardant type to meet the strict fire safety requirements.

3. Chemical Resistance
The chemical resistance of Ps Foam Panels varies depending on the type of chemicals. They are generally resistant to water - based cleaning agents. However, they may be damaged by some organic solvents and strong acids or bases. If Ps Foam Panels are to be used in areas where they may come into contact with harsh chemicals, a protective coating or a more chemically resistant version of the panel should be considered.

4. Structural Integrity
Ps Foam Panels are lightweight but may not have the same level of structural strength as some other materials used in the medical industry. They can be easily dented or damaged if subjected to heavy impacts. However, for non - load - bearing applications such as wall cladding or decorative elements, they can be a suitable option if properly installed and protected.

Potential Applications in the Medical Industry

Despite the challenges, there are some potential applications for Ps Foam Panels in the medical industry:

1. Interior Wall Cladding
Ps Foam Panels can be used for interior wall cladding in non - critical areas such as waiting rooms, corridors, and administrative offices. Their smooth surface can be painted or decorated to create a pleasant and inviting environment. The fire - retardant and waterproof versions can be used to meet the basic safety and hygiene requirements of these areas.

2. Temporary Structures
In some cases, medical facilities may need to set up temporary structures, such as field hospitals or additional patient rooms during a pandemic. Ps Foam Panels can be a cost - effective and easy - to - install option for these temporary structures. They can provide insulation and a basic level of protection.

3. Packaging for Medical Devices
The lightweight and shock - absorbing properties of Ps Foam Panels make them suitable for packaging medical devices. They can protect the devices during transportation and storage, reducing the risk of damage.
